relating to the provision of informational materials and certain | ||
other information to a pregnant woman before an abortion. | ||
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: | ||
SECTION 1. Section 171.012, Health and Safety Code, is | ||
amended by amending Subsection (b) and adding Subsection (f) to | ||
read as follows: | ||
(b) The information required to be provided under | ||
Subsections (a)(1) and (2) may not be provided by audio or video | ||
recording and must be provided at least 24 hours before the abortion | ||
is to be performed: | ||
(1) orally and in person in a private and confidential | ||
setting if the pregnant woman currently lives less than 100 miles | ||
from the nearest abortion provider that is a facility licensed | ||
under Chapter 245 or a facility that performs more than 50 abortions | ||
in any 12-month period; or | ||
(2) orally by telephone on a private call or in person | ||
in a private and confidential setting if the pregnant woman | ||
certifies that the woman currently lives 100 miles or more from the | ||
nearest abortion provider that is a facility licensed under Chapter | ||
245 or a facility that performs more than 50 abortions in any | ||
12-month period. | ||
(f) The physician who is to perform the abortion, or the | ||
physician's designee, shall in person hand to the pregnant woman a | ||
copy of the informational materials described by Section 171.014: | ||
(1) on the day of the consultation required under | ||
Subsection (a)(4) for a pregnant woman who lives less than 100 miles | ||
from the nearest abortion provider that is a facility licensed | ||
under Chapter 245 or a facility in which more than 50 abortions are | ||
performed in any 12-month period; or | ||
(2) before any sedative or anesthesia is administered | ||
to the pregnant woman on the day of the abortion and at least two | ||
hours before the abortion if the woman lives 100 miles or more from | ||
the nearest abortion provider that is a facility licensed under | ||
Chapter 245 or a facility in which more than 50 abortions are | ||
performed in any 12-month period. | ||
SECTION 2. Section 171.012, Health and Safety Code, as | ||
amended by this Act, applies only to an abortion performed on or | ||
after the effective date of this Act. | ||
SECTION 3. This Act takes effect September 1, 2019. | ||
